A-Z Animal Wonders: Meet 26 Amazing Creatures in Rhyme and Fact!
Discover the witty, wonderful world of wild creatures in this beautifully illustrated work intended to showcase some exotic, unusual and lesser-known creatures from every continent of our world. Travel through tropical forests, up mountains, along rivers, oceans, marshes and lakes.
Each letter of the alphabet introduces a unique animal, brought to life with a playful rhyming verse followed by an engaging, child-friendly fun fact section. From the exotic Atzi Axolotl to Zander Zebra Finch, who sings to impress, children will meet real animals with astonishing abilities, quirky traits, and habitats spanning the world!
Everyone will learn about the habits and hidden talents of animals from Australia, Africa, Asia, the Americas, the Pacific Islands and many other locations.
